ATT Pay-as-you-Go with Iphone 3G not working
I have an Iphone factory unlocked (bought in Italy) and also Jailbroken afterwards and while in US I'd like to use a prepaid card from ATT.
I bought a pay as you go phone at ATT and when trying to use the SIM card on the Iphone I get no service at all!!
Any idea what is the problem?
I'm running on a 3G Iphone 3.0 OS, with jailbrake.
Is that the problem - jailbrake, or ATT does not allow prepaid customers to use Iphone?
I really need some help to solve that!

Is it saying 'No Service' where the signal and carrier name should be? Or does it not have 3G data service?
If it shows 'No Service' where 'AT&T' should be:
Did you activate that prepaid SIM using the phone it was packaged with (you said you bought a PAYG phone, not just the SIM), and did the package state that airtime was included ($15 or more)? This is a big question... If it did say this and you did activate with the cheap phone, then the SIM might be locked to that phone for 120-180 days. See this link for info: GoPhone Airtime Credit | AT&T
If it shows 'AT&T' and signal bars, but you're getting 'You are not subscribed to a cellular data service' when using Safari or other apps:
You'll need to modify the APN settings on your phone. See this link for more info: http://www.hackint0sh.org/forum/f127/78031.htm

A prepaid SIM-only purchase (which you can do at any AT&T store) will work nicely. However, if you do this, do not tell the seller that you're planning to use it on an iPhone, as they will refuse to help you (iPhone technically isn't allowed on GoPhone - Pay As You Go). Also, if you plan on using data (for example, w/ the 100MB data package for $20 bucks), make sure you follow my previous instructions:

quick fix for pay-as-you-go and iphone
I was getting the "not subscribed to data plan"... since all you need to do is change the APN to wap.cingular.com - from your iphone, open Safari and go to this site: Unlockit - APN Changer for your iPhone and change the APN and install the new bundle.
Data works...
